Bunk beds are a great way to increase the number of beds in your child's bedroom without having to add extra floor space. They are great for siblings sharing a small room or rooms in which guests may sleep.

Some bunk beds have angled ladders, which allow children to climb up or down without having to leave the room. This arrangement is particularly effective in spaces with low ceilings.

Safety

Bunk beds are the ideal solution to save space in children's bedrooms. Bunk beds may pose dangers to safety. Children can suffer injuries, such as concussions or fractures if they don't follow safety guidelines.

One of the most frequently-cited bunk bed safety concerns is the possibility of children falling off the top mattress. To avoid this happening, ensure that your children are practicing good sleep habits prior to letting them sleep in the top bunk. To prevent this from happening, teach your kids to climb the ladder carefully and not to use furniture or chairs to climb onto the bed. The ladder's steps should be safe and free of any tripping hazards, and it is recommended to put up a night light near the ladder.

Make sure the guardrails are secure, and don't permit your children to hang clothing or other items from the guardrails or from the bedposts. This can result in strangulation. It is best to limit the number of children sleeping in bunk beds to one per room and encourage them to remove personal items from their bunk beds on a daily basis before going to sleep.

It is crucial to follow the directions of the manufacturer when assembling your bunk beds. Be sure that all components are in their proper place and that there aren't loose screws or nuts. You must test the stability of the bunk bed once it is assembled to ensure that it's safe for children to use. This is done by gently wiggling and applying pressure to the structure at different angles to simulate movements that could occur when using the bed.
